The OneOdio Wired Over Ear Headphones stand out in the cheap studio headphone category due to their impressive specifications and features that cater to music producers, DJs, and casual listeners alike. With large 50mm drivers, these headphones offer powerful bass and balanced sound, making them suitable for mixing and monitoring tasks. The headphones have a wide frequency response range of 20 Hz to 40 kHz, ensuring that both low and high frequencies are well-represented.
Comfort is a strong point, as the soft ear cushions and adjustable headband provide a snug fit for long sessions, reducing fatigue during extended use. The 90° swiveling ear cups allow for single-ear monitoring, which is beneficial for DJs or those mixing live music. Additionally, the shared audio port feature is a thoughtful touch, enabling easy sharing of audio without the need for extra cables.
There are a few drawbacks to consider. Since these headphones are wired, users looking for wireless functionality will need to look elsewhere. The build quality, while decent, may not withstand the rigors of heavy use compared to more premium models. Some users might find the weight of the headphones, at 10.6 ounces, slightly heavier during long usage periods. In terms of compatibility, these headphones connect seamlessly with a variety of devices, including smartphones and audio interfaces, making them versatile for different setups. While their sound isolation is effective, those seeking ultimate noise cancellation might need to explore other options.
The Audio-Technica ATH-M50x headphones are recognized for their professional quality, making them an appealing choice for those in the market for studio headphones. These headphones feature large 45mm drivers that deliver impressive sound clarity and a well-rounded frequency response, making them suitable for both casual listeners and audio professionals. The bass response is deep and accurate, which is crucial for mixing and monitoring tasks in a studio setting.
One of the key strengths of the ATH-M50x is its closed-back design, which contours comfortably around the ears. This design not only enhances sound isolation, preventing outside noise from interfering with your listening experience, but also allows for extended wear without discomfort. The durable materials used for the ear pads and headband add to their comfort, making them ideal for long studio sessions.
The detachable cable is a great feature for those who might want to replace the cable if it gets damaged, but it might be cumbersome for users who prefer a simpler, more integrated design. The ATH-M50x is a solid choice for amateur musicians, podcasters, or anyone needing reliable audio monitoring with good comfort and sound isolation.
The Rumoon Wired Over Ear Studio Headphones are an affordable option for those in need of studio monitor headphones. With 50mm neodymium drivers, these headphones deliver high-resolution sound quality with dynamic bass, balanced mids, and precise trebles. They cover a frequency range of 20Hz to 20kHz, which is suitable for most studio tasks such as mixing, monitoring, and recording. The 32 Ohm impedance makes it easy to drive with most devices, including smartphones, PCs, and studio equipment, without the need for an external amplifier.
The closed-back design helps with sound isolation, making these headphones suitable for environments where you need to block out external noise or prevent sound leakage during recording sessions. Comfort is given priority with soft memory cotton and skin-friendly protein leather, ensuring that users can wear them for extended periods without discomfort. The rotatable and foldable structure, along with the lightweight 260g design, adds to the portability and ease of use.
The 90° swiveling ear cups provide flexibility for single-ear monitoring, which is useful for DJs and mixers. Additionally, a unique audio sharing feature allows multiple users to enjoy the same audio source, which can be handy in collaborative environments. The inclusion of both 6.35mm and 3.5mm plugs without the need for adapters is a practical touch, making it versatile for various audio setups. These headphones might not match the build quality or sound accuracy of more expensive models, and the sound isolation, while decent, may not be perfect in very noisy environments. These headphones are a solid choice for budget-conscious users, including DJs, beginners in music production, and casual listeners looking for a good pair of studio headphones.
